Part 4: Crushing Empire and Creating Countries
Review the maps of Europe in 1914 (before the war) and 1919 (after the war), then complete the table below.
Context: At the end of the war, the Treaty of Versailles mandated the realignment of European borders in an effort to prevent further conflicts. Aging Empires were disbanded while smaller nations were bundled together in newly created countries in an effort to balance power in Eastern Europe.
Below are the empires that were part of Europe in 1914:
In this column list the newly created countries and colonies from the former empires:
Example: Poland was created from areas taken from Germany, Russia, and Austria-Hungary
